UK and Canada Race To Develop First Ebola Vaccine
News that vaccines to fight Ebola are being developed in Russia as earlier announced by the Minister of Health of the Russian Federation Veronika Skvortsova grabbed global media headlines and pushed the West to hasten up their own Ebola research. But which laboratory will be the first to get it to market? In recent days the World Health Organisation (WHO) has cited two experimental vaccines that have showed promising results when they were tested on lab monkeys. Both could one day help eradicate Ebola. The current outbreak has claimed more than 4,500 lives, mostly in West Africa. The first candidate vaccine has been named VSV-EBOV by scientists at the National Microbiology Laboratory in Winnipeg, Canada, and will be licensed by the US firm NewLink Genetics.
